Raquel (Rachel) Amalbert, 84 years old, October passed away on October 1, 2025 in the comfort of home in Port St. Lucie, Florida.

Born Adjuntas, PR, her family relocated to Manhattan, NY for 10 years then moved to Jersey City, NJ for 40 years. She had been a resident of Port St. Lucie for 7 ½ years, prior to relocating from Clifton, NJ.

She graduated from the Julia Richmond High School in 1959, then attended and graduated from the Roosevelt Hospital School of Nursing in New York City. Later in life, she also attended Jersey City State University.

Over the years, Raquel was a Foster Mom to numerous children in Hudson County. She also enjoyed gardening, caving, flea marketing, and antique collecting. Raquel also was the fix-it-up-queen, having amassed quite the collection of tools that would have impressed even the staunchest of professionals.

Prior to retiring in 2008, she was the Fiscal Manager for the Jersey City HeadStart program from its beginnings in 1963 until 2003, Fiscal Manager for PACO (Puertorriqueños Asociados for Community Organization, Inc. from 1970 until the early 2000's and human resource manager for Liberty Academy Charter School from 2003 until her retirement.

Survivors include her daughter, Raquel (Pebbles) Farrell, son-in-law Steven Farrell, sister Doris Caban, brother-in-law Hiram Caban, grandchildren Joseph Farrell, John Farrell, Sazon (her Granddog) and many other nieces and nephews. She is also survived by family members Carlos Hernandez, Jessie, Nick, Salima and Alexander Babadjanov, Henry Eteinne and Mary Dubrowski.

She was preceded by her parents Francisca and Tomas Maldonado, brother Oswaldo (Ozzy) Maldonado and Granddog Riley.
